How to clean your Samsung Galaxy speaker

  1. Take off the case and wipe the phone dry.
  2. Raise the volume with the side key to about 90%.
  3. Point the bottom speaker down over a soft surface.
  4. Press Start Cleaning to run the water-eject program.
  5. For the earpiece, hold the top of the phone down and repeat.

What NOT to do

  • Skip the hair dryer — heat harms the battery and adhesive.
  • Don’t charge until the USB-C port is dry.
  • Never poke the speaker mesh with pins.

How do I remove water from a Samsung Galaxy speaker?

Run a 165 Hz water-eject tone at high volume with the speaker facing down. It works the same on Galaxy S, A, Z Fold/Flip and Note models. Repeat 2–3 times.

Does this work on the Galaxy Z Fold and Z Flip?

Yes. Fold and Flip speakers benefit from the same vibration-based water ejection. Run the program with each speaker facing down.

Why is my Samsung speaker quiet but dry?

Dust and lint clogging the grille is the usual cause. Switch to Dust Clean mode and brush the grille gently with a soft, dry toothbrush.
